On Thu, Jun 06, 2013 at 08:51:40PM +0200, Borislav Petkov wrote: > On Thu, Jun 06, 2013 at 06:50:52PM +0100, Matthew Garrett wrote: > > On Thu, Jun 06, 2013 at 03:26:03PM +0200, Borislav Petkov wrote: > > > > > This would break the Macs, remember? > > > > I think the Macs will be fine as long as we're passing the high mappings > > into SetVirtualAddressMap(). > > Right, on those we'll fall back to the current mappings and simply not > have the 1:1 thing.
No, I think that's the wrong thing to do. We should set up the current mappings and the 1:1 mappings, and pass the current mappings through SetVirtualAddressMap(). That matches the behaviour of Windows.
